Atmospheric Pollution

Air Pollution

Sources

Point air pollution: Where you can point to where the pollution is happening.

Nonpoint Air pollution: Larger area of pollution (cars in a city)

Natural: Pollen, volcanos, and dust storms

Anthropogenic: Combustion of fossil fuels

Primary Vs. Secondary

Primary

Secondary

Released directly into the atmosphere

(Carbon monoxide, sulfur monoxide, sulfur monoxide, hydrocarbons, and particles.)

Created when a primary pollutant combines with other gases, water, or sunlight.

(So3, HNO3, HSO4, O3, PANS)

Reducing Air Pollution

  1. Regulate air pollution: (Tax breaks), Policies (ideal free zones), and laws (Clean air act)

  2. Conserve and reduce fossil fuel use

  3. Alternative fuels: Wind and solar

Clean Air Act

Sets standards for the six criteria for air pollutants

  • Limits emissions from industry and transportation

  • Funds pollution research

Decreasing Vehicle Pollution

Vapor Recovery Nozzle

A tube inside gas nozzles that sends VOCS to an underground tank

Catalytic Converter

Required on all cars since 1975

Reduces harmful emissions by converting toxic gases like carbon monoxide and nitrogen oxides into less harmful substances like carbon dioxide and nitrogen through chemical reactions with a catalyst.

Decreasing Industrial Pollution

Scrubber

A scrubber works by passing polluted air through a liquid or solid material to remove pollutants before releasing it into the atmosphere. The pollutants are absorbed or chemically reacted with the scrubbing material, reducing industrial pollution.

Electrostatic Precipitator

An electrostatic precipitator reduces industrial pollution by using electric charges to attract and capture particles like dust and smoke from the air. The charged particles are then collected on plates or filters, preventing them from being released into the atmosphere.


Photochemical Smog and Thermal Inversions

How is NOx created?

NOx is created through the combustion of fossil fuels in vehicles, power plants, and industrial processes. It forms when nitrogen and oxygen in the air react at high temperatures.

What have scientists found that people exposed to high levels of NOx may suffer from?

Lung disease, heart disease, asthma, plants can be affected

What is the equation for photochemical smog

Photochemical Smog: (NO + VOC + UV + O2 → O3 + PANS

NO + VOCs come from urban areas with many cars

NO is highest in the morning

O3 is highest in the afternoon

UV: Environment

O3 + PANS: Secondary

Temperature Inversion

  • Normal Temperature Gradient: Temperature decreases with increasing altitude.

  • Inversion: Temperature increases with increasing altitude, trapping pollutants.
